Role and importance of ERP systems
The ERP system is a key infrastructure that integrates and manages all the resources and business processes of a company.
Synchronize enterprise-wide data such as finance, human resources, purchases, and production in real time to strengthen collaboration between departments and support faster decision-making.
In particular, data-driven predictive analysis enables inventory optimization and cost reduction.

Role and importance of 3PL services
3PL (third party logistics) services are strategic partners that strengthen the competitiveness of companies through specialized logistics operations.
It provides professional logistics solutions such as optimizing logistics networks, reducing transportation costs, and streamlining inventory coverings to help companies focus on their core competencies.
You can also flexibly respond to market changes by leveraging advanced logistics technologies and global networks.

» Deployment procedures and planning
The introduction of snack island requires step-by-step procedures and planning for a successful implementation.
This can be divided into pre-low cost, system building, testing, and operational stages.
In the pre-prep stage, important tasks such as analyzing existing systems, defining requirements, and budgeting and scheduling are performed.
During the system deployment phase, installation of the snack island system, data migration, and user interface settings are performed.
The test phase includes verification of system functionality, performance evaluation, and security checks.
Finally, during the operational phase, systems management, user support, updates, and improvements are ongoing.
